ABSTRAKMeskipun green construction telah diperkenalkan di Indonesia lebih dari satu dekade, implementasi dari konsep tersebut belumlah berjalan sesuai harapan sampai saat ini. Dengan latar belakang tersebut, penelitian diarahkan untuk mengidentifikasi kendala prioritas yang memiliki pengaruh besar terhadap implementasi green construction di Indonesia, dilihat dari sudut pandangan para pelaku di industri konstruksi. Kendala tersebut diidentifikasi dari kajian literatur terpilih yang membahas karakteristik kendala di beberapa negara,disesuaikan dengan kondisi di Indonesia, serta divalidasi menggunakan metode Analitycal Hierarchy Process (AHP). Hasil penelitian menunjukkan bahwa kendala yang paling berpengaruh adalah Komitmen Organisasi. This study aims to identify priority constraints that have a major influence on the implementation of green construction in Indonesia, seen from the point of view of the actors in the construction industry. These constraints were identified from the literature review related to the characteristics of constraints in several countries, adapted to conditions in Indonesia, and validated using the Analytical Hierarchy Process (AHP) method. The results showed that the most influential constraint was Organizational Commitment.
